All entries must be submitted by August 12th If you have any questions at all, please feel free to PM, me or pucechan Here is a rundown of the competition * Build a 15x15 wooden coaster, standard wooden, and with any train you would like to use * The Coaster Must have an excitement rating above 7, and an intensity below 8. * RCT3 Soaked has changed the way it rates coasters, so for Soaked users, you will need to have at least a 6.3 excitement and under an 8 intensity * The entrance and exit must be functional, and inside the 15x15 square, no paths should be built however * No tunnels or scenery of any kind * Competition is open to RCT3, RCT2, and RCT1 owners, RCT2 and 3 owners should build the coasters in the coaster designer provided in the game, RCT1 owners can build it in any scenario, provided the grid is turned on and its built on a flat 15x15 square * All entries must be received within one week of this date. or August 12'th, All entries will then be placed in a poll and voted on by TPR members with a one week voting window * To submit your entry, Attach the TD4(RCT1), TD6(RCT2), or TRK(RCT3) file along with at least one picture with your submission post * When posting your coaster picture it MUST have the coasters ratings in the picture * Winners will receive a Award Banner stating they are the RCT Coaster Challenge Champion, with a date on it * Only one entry per person Here a a couple of examples, these will not be in the contest RCT2 coaster RCT3 coaster
